Output 8ae95da50bcae00a60d938e034f4498850bbfb0db32f5872232ec7556e5afe04:2
- value
- 20654136
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4b34947a607c81d319597f511546f0991ff99614 OP_EQUAL
- address
- 38YfbFdB2mQX2ZtRP71MvzXTKyzZwDZf9L
- transaction
- 8ae95da50bcae00a60d938e034f4498850bbfb0db32f5872232ec7556e5afe04
- confirmations
- 425290
- spent
- true